<?xml version="1.0" encoding="UTF-8"?><rss x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:atom="http://www.w3.org/2005/Atom" version="2.0" xmlns:media="http://search.yahoo.com/mrss/"><channel><title><![CDATA[Kaltenecker KG]]></title><description><![CDATA[DevOps, Software und IT Strategie]]></description><link>https://www.kaltenecker.com/</link><image><url>https://www.kaltenecker.com/favicon.png</url><title>Kaltenecker KG</title><link>https://www.kaltenecker.com/</link></image><generator>Ghost 4.48</generator><lastBuildDate>Fri, 01 May 2026 17:51:08 GMT</lastBuildDate><atom:link href="https://www.kaltenecker.com/blog/rss/" rel="self" type="application/rss+xml"/><ttl>60</ttl><item><title><![CDATA[Power sequencer  odroidCluster]]></title><description><![CDATA[<p>To ensure a controlled power on sequence for our &#xA0;odroid based cluster we needed a way to switch the 12V power for the odroid boards.</p><p>The maximum power consumption f&#xFC;r a C4 board is 2A &#xA0;, &#xA0;to get no troubles with heat, we used some big</p>]]></description><link>https://www.kaltenecker.com/blog/power-sequencer-odroidcluster/</link><guid isPermaLink="false">622703c7487c0b2408a8b6af</guid><category><![CDATA[Digital Prototyping]]></category><dc:creator><![CDATA[Manfred Kaltenecker]]></dc:creator><pubDate>Tue, 08 Mar 2022 07:23:54 GMT</pubDate><media:content url="https://www.kaltenecker.com/content/images/2022/03/ClusterPowerboard.png" medium="image"/><content:encoded><![CDATA[<img src="https://www.kaltenecker.com/content/images/2022/03/ClusterPowerboard.png" alt="Power sequencer  odroidCluster"><p>To ensure a controlled power on sequence for our &#xA0;odroid based cluster we needed a way to switch the 12V power for the odroid boards.</p><p>The maximum power consumption f&#xFC;r a C4 board is 2A &#xA0;, &#xA0;to get no troubles with heat, we used some big MOSFET. The power sequencer can be controlled from any device vie i2c &#xA0;, the Bus is 3V3 &#xA0;/ 5V &#xA0;tolerant.</p>]]></content:encoded></item><item><title><![CDATA[Rechenzentrumsmigration ohne Downtime]]></title><description><![CDATA[<p>Unser Kunde stand vor der Aufgabe, &#xA0;seine Drei eigenen Rechenzentren &#xA0;durch Zwei Standorte eines Serviceproviders zu ersetzen. &#xA0;Der Betrieb durfte nicht von der &#xDC;bersiedlung gest&#xF6;rt werden.</p><p>Zum Zeitpunkt der Projekt&#xFC;bernahme &#xA0;durch uns (mit Partnern) &#xA0;waren die kundeneigenen Standorte bereits gek&</p>]]></description><link>https://www.kaltenecker.com/blog/rechenzentrumsmigration-ohne-downtime/</link><guid isPermaLink="false">62264512047cd242f77124c1</guid><category><![CDATA[IT Strategie & Organisation]]></category><dc:creator><![CDATA[Manfred Kaltenecker]]></dc:creator><pubDate>Mon, 07 Mar 2022 17:52:41 GMT</pubDate><media:content url="https://www.kaltenecker.com/content/images/2022/03/prj001.jpg" medium="image"/><content:encoded><![CDATA[<img src="https://www.kaltenecker.com/content/images/2022/03/prj001.jpg" alt="Rechenzentrumsmigration ohne Downtime"><p>Unser Kunde stand vor der Aufgabe, &#xA0;seine Drei eigenen Rechenzentren &#xA0;durch Zwei Standorte eines Serviceproviders zu ersetzen. &#xA0;Der Betrieb durfte nicht von der &#xDC;bersiedlung gest&#xF6;rt werden.</p><p>Zum Zeitpunkt der Projekt&#xFC;bernahme &#xA0;durch uns (mit Partnern) &#xA0;waren die kundeneigenen Standorte bereits gek&#xFC;ndigt, &#xA0;und das interne IT Team hatte &#xFC;berraschend den IT Leiter und den Netzwerkspezialisten verloren...</p>]]></content:encoded></item><item><title><![CDATA[3D-printed Money]]></title><description><![CDATA[<p>From custom mounting hardware to cluster rack enclosures, 3D-printing allows creating quick solutions with long-lasting impact. </p>]]></description><link>https://www.kaltenecker.com/blog/3d-printing-money/</link><guid isPermaLink="false">61c3057e5929d8082b4bca26</guid><category><![CDATA[Digital Prototyping]]></category><dc:creator><![CDATA[Jan Kaltenecker]]></dc:creator><pubDate>Mon, 07 Mar 2022 16:27:29 GMT</pubDate><media:content url="https://www.kaltenecker.com/content/images/2021/12/IMG_20211014_093251.jpg" medium="image"/><content:encoded><![CDATA[<img src="https://www.kaltenecker.com/content/images/2021/12/IMG_20211014_093251.jpg" alt="3D-printed Money"><p>From custom mounting hardware to cluster rack enclosures, 3D-printing allows creating quick solutions with long-lasting impact. </p>]]></content:encoded></item><item><title><![CDATA[Entscheidungskriterien Cloud vs self hosted vs Hybrid]]></title><description><![CDATA[<p>Auch wenn die ganze (IT-) Welt &#xA0;von Cloud spricht, und Anbieter von Cloudservices von den Vorteilen nur so schw&#xE4;rmen: &#xA0; Es gibt eine Menge Aspekte in strategischer und technischer Hinsicht, die eine &#xDC;berlegung Wert sind.</p><p>Wichtige Entscheidungskritierien sind:<br>+ wie dynamisch ist die Systemauslastung ?<br>+ gibt es rechtliche</p>]]></description><link>https://www.kaltenecker.com/blog/entscheidungskriterien-cloud-vs-self-hosted-vs-hybrid/</link><guid isPermaLink="false">61c0c1df2347967030e2b444</guid><category><![CDATA[IT Strategie & Organisation]]></category><dc:creator><![CDATA[Manfred Kaltenecker]]></dc:creator><pubDate>Mon, 20 Dec 2021 17:51:58 GMT</pubDate><media:content url="https://www.kaltenecker.com/content/images/2022/03/prj002.jpg" medium="image"/><content:encoded><![CDATA[<img src="https://www.kaltenecker.com/content/images/2022/03/prj002.jpg" alt="Entscheidungskriterien Cloud vs self hosted vs Hybrid"><p>Auch wenn die ganze (IT-) Welt &#xA0;von Cloud spricht, und Anbieter von Cloudservices von den Vorteilen nur so schw&#xE4;rmen: &#xA0; Es gibt eine Menge Aspekte in strategischer und technischer Hinsicht, die eine &#xDC;berlegung Wert sind.</p><p>Wichtige Entscheidungskritierien sind:<br>+ wie dynamisch ist die Systemauslastung ?<br>+ gibt es rechtliche Vorbehalte f&#xFC;r eine Auslagerung (DSGVO....)<br>+ Ist mit den erwarteten Lesitungsanforderungen tats&#xE4;chlich eine Einsparung zu &#xA0; &#xA0; &#xA0; &#xA0; erreichen &#xA0;?<br>+ Gibt es das notwendige Know-How in House (F&#xFC;r Migration und Betrieb)</p><p></p><p></p><p></p>]]></content:encoded></item><item><title><![CDATA[Softwareentwicklung ist ein Handwerk, keine Kunst....]]></title><description><![CDATA[Warum es nicht leicht ist, gute Entwickler zu finden, und warum es noch schwerer ist, ein guter Entwickler zu werden.]]></description><link>https://www.kaltenecker.com/blog/welcome/</link><guid isPermaLink="false">61be4358e2fdc30c7eb0e14a</guid><category><![CDATA[Softwareentwicklung]]></category><dc:creator><![CDATA[Manfred Kaltenecker]]></dc:creator><pubDate>Sat, 18 Dec 2021 20:23:58 GMT</pubDate><media:content url="https://www.kaltenecker.com/content/images/2022/03/elligruen.png" medium="image"/><content:encoded><![CDATA[<img src="https://www.kaltenecker.com/content/images/2022/03/elligruen.png" alt="Softwareentwicklung ist ein Handwerk, keine Kunst...."><p></p><p>Es ist mehr als ein Udemy Kurs, &#xA0;und auch wenn die Ausbildungen &#xA0;an HTL, FH und Uni &#xA0;mittlerweile ziemlich nah am Puls der Zeit und an den Bed&#xFC;rfnissen in der Wirtschaft sind - Das richtige Mindset entscheidet, ob jemand f&#xFC;r den Beruf des Entwicklers geeignet ist , oder nicht.</p><p></p>]]></content:encoded></item><item><title><![CDATA[Die CI/CD Hölle von Openshift]]></title><description><![CDATA[Openshift  bietet unzählige (zu Viele ?)  Möglichkeiten, eine CI/CD Prozesskette zu etablieren.  Die Auswahl sollte sorgfältig getroffen werden, der Einfluß auf die Produktivität und Motivation der Dev Teams ist größer als man Glauben mag.]]></description><link>https://www.kaltenecker.com/blog/design/</link><guid isPermaLink="false">61be4358e2fdc30c7eb0e148</guid><category><![CDATA[DevOps]]></category><dc:creator><![CDATA[Manfred Kaltenecker]]></dc:creator><pubDate>Sat, 18 Dec 2021 20:23:57 GMT</pubDate><media:content url="https://static.ghost.org/v4.0.0/images/publishing-options.png" medium="image"/><content:encoded><![CDATA[<img src="https://static.ghost.org/v4.0.0/images/publishing-options.png" alt="Die CI/CD H&#xF6;lle von Openshift"><p>Openshift &#xA0;bietet unz&#xE4;hlige (zu Viele ?) &#xA0;M&#xF6;glichkeiten, eine CI/CD Prozesskette zu etablieren. &#xA0;Die Auswahl sollte sorgf&#xE4;ltig getroffen werden, der Einflu&#xDF; auf die Produktivit&#xE4;t und Motivation der Dev Teams ist gr&#xF6;&#xDF;er als man Glauben mag.</p><p></p><p></p>]]></content:encoded></item><item><title><![CDATA[Source2Image vs lokalem Image build]]></title><description><![CDATA[Jeder Developer hat seine eigene Arbeitsweise.  Wie man individuelle Vorlieben mit einer effektiven Deveopmentstrategie verknüpft zeigen wir hier]]></description><link>https://www.kaltenecker.com/blog/write/</link><guid isPermaLink="false">61be4358e2fdc30c7eb0e146</guid><category><![CDATA[DevOps]]></category><dc:creator><![CDATA[Manfred Kaltenecker]]></dc:creator><pubDate>Sat, 18 Dec 2021 20:23:56 GMT</pubDate><media:content url="https://static.ghost.org/v4.0.0/images/writing-posts-with-ghost.png" medium="image"/><content:encoded><![CDATA[<img src="https://static.ghost.org/v4.0.0/images/writing-posts-with-ghost.png" alt="Source2Image vs lokalem Image build"><p>EIn kurzer &#xDC;berblick &#xFC;ber die M&#xF6;glichketen der Erzeugung von Images f&#xFC;r eine App oder ein Service.</p><p></p><p></p><h2></h2>]]></content:encoded></item><item><title><![CDATA[Modularisierung von Applikationsportalen]]></title><link>https://www.kaltenecker.com/blog/sell/</link><guid isPermaLink="false">61be4358e2fdc30c7eb0e142</guid><category><![CDATA[Softwareentwicklung]]></category><dc:creator><![CDATA[Manfred Kaltenecker]]></dc:creator><pubDate>Sat, 18 Dec 2021 20:23:54 GMT</pubDate><media:content url="https://www.kaltenecker.com/content/images/2022/03/blocksorange.png" medium="image"/><content:encoded/></item><item><title><![CDATA[REST API ist tot - es lebe GraphQL....]]></title><description><![CDATA[Ist GraphQL der nächste logische Schritt für API ? ]]></description><link>https://www.kaltenecker.com/blog/grow/</link><guid isPermaLink="false">61be4358e2fdc30c7eb0e140</guid><category><![CDATA[Softwareentwicklung]]></category><dc:creator><![CDATA[Manfred Kaltenecker]]></dc:creator><pubDate>Sat, 18 Dec 2021 20:23:53 GMT</pubDate><media:content url="https://www.kaltenecker.com/content/images/2022/03/code2.png" medium="image"/><content:encoded><![CDATA[<img src="https://www.kaltenecker.com/content/images/2022/03/code2.png" alt="REST API ist tot - es lebe GraphQL...."><p>Kaum haben wir uns alle so mehr oder weniger Erfolgreich an OpenAPI gew&#xF6;hnt, &#xA0;gibt es schon wieder den n&#xE4;chsten Trend: &#xA0;GraphQL.</p><p>Bei der Umsetzung wird gerne untersch&#xE4;tzt, wie schwierig es sein kann, die notwendige Buisnesslogik &#xA0;hinter der GraphQL &#xA0;zu implementieren.</p>]]></content:encoded></item><item><title><![CDATA[MongoDB Replikation: a never ending Story...]]></title><description><![CDATA[Nicht No-SQL vs SQL , sondern das Drama unfertiger Software.....]]></description><link>https://www.kaltenecker.com/blog/integrations/</link><guid isPermaLink="false">61be4358e2fdc30c7eb0e13e</guid><category><![CDATA[DevOps]]></category><dc:creator><![CDATA[Manfred Kaltenecker]]></dc:creator><pubDate>Sat, 18 Dec 2021 20:23:52 GMT</pubDate><media:content url="https://static.ghost.org/v4.0.0/images/app-integrations.png" medium="image"/><content:encoded><![CDATA[<img src="https://static.ghost.org/v4.0.0/images/app-integrations.png" alt="MongoDB Replikation: a never ending Story..."><p>F&#xFC;r eine Portalapplikation haben wir MongoDb als NoSql Backend-Datastore benutzt. &#xA0;Wir haben uns durch die Flexibilit&#xE4;t des Datenmodells Erleichterungen &#xA0;in der Frontendentwicklung versprochen - welche grunds&#xE4;tzlich auch erreicht wurden.</p><p>Leider hat sich MongoDB im Betrieb als sehr unzuverl&#xE4;ssig gezeigt, und hat einige l&#xE4;ngere Ausf&#xE4;lle im Produktionssystem verursacht. &#xA0;Als Konsequenz haben wir von MongoDb im Pod wieder auf einen klassischen MSSQL Cluster auf 2 VMs gewechselt. &#xA0;(Wobei wir die JSON F&#xE4;higkeiten des MSSQL Servers sch&#xE4;tzen gelernt haben)</p><p>Besondes frustrierend: &#xA0;Wir haben aus Gr&#xFC;nden der Betriebssicherheit &#xA0;eine Drei Node Replikation eingesetzt, &#xA0;und genau diese Replikation &#xA0;hat mehrmals zum Sillstand der gesamten MongoDB gef&#xFC;hrt , weil nach einem Openshift update, &#xA0;der Restart &#xA0;(gracefull....) &#xA0;zur Verwirrung der Nodes gef&#xFC;hrt hat (Wer ist jetzt der Master?) &#xA0;, womit keiner der Knoten startet.</p><h2></h2>]]></content:encoded></item></channel></rss>